Dr. Tobi Lister suspects her patients are being murdered.

Too many of Tobi’s patients are dying unexpectedly, and it looks like her medical director is meddling with their electronic charts.

Tobi tries to tell herself she’s imagining things, but she’s more frightened by the day. And when the man who deserted her decades ago reaches out from the other side of the world, desperately trying to warn her of—something—she totally blows him off. She can NOT go back to all that pain and heartbreak. Besides, she’s barely keeping up with the outrageous demands of the profit-driven healthcare system she works in.

She has no idea that she is in the cross-hairs of a vicious, billion-dollar hacking scheme and she is about to become the next victim.
